Under the patronage of Prof. Abdulla Jawad Sultan, the Vice President for Research, the Research Sector organized an honoring ceremony for the inventor Prof. Milad Sami Baitar from the department of Pharmacology, the Faculty of Medicine, for obtaining a patent registered in the US Patents and Trademark Office for his invention " Sulforaphane-cysteine" for treating wounds in diabetic patients. The ceremony was held on Monday, 29 September 2025 in the premises of the RS.
The ceremony started with a welcoming speech of the VPR saying: " our meeting today is in appreciation of the scientific and research efforts made by Prof. Baitar, which resulted in the invention of a treatment for wounds in diabetic patients. It's a scientific achievement tat reflects the level of scientific research in Kuwait University and confirms that our national institutions have the capacity to provide innovative solutions to chronic health problems.
Prof. Baitar thanked RS for their support of this invention, adding: " the patent reveals new therapeutic strategies represented in this medicine which target oxidative stress and inflammatory factors in chronic non-healing wounds. Results have shown that the drug is more effective than currently available treatments for this condition".
